Autodetect Mode
Note
Default in Fieldbus protocol: Autodetect.
Search fieldbus
As soon as the network module is initialized, it starts in autodetect mode and searches for the connected fieldbus system.
The outer port/pin LEDs light up in sequence.
Fieldbus system detected
If the fieldbus system is detected, the port/pin LEDs in a row light up green for 10 seconds. If no field bus is detected, the default address is used.
Row |
Port/Pin-LEDs of the Ports |
Meaning |
|---|---|---|
1 |
1/2 |
Profinet |
2 |
3/4 |
Ethernet/IP |
3 |
5/6 |
EtherCAT |
4 |
7/8 |
Modbus TCP |

Recovery Mode
In certain situations, standard configuration methods (e.g., WebUI, BET) may be inaccessible due to the following reasons:
The device is locked because the password has been forgotten.
The EtherCAT protocol has been selected on a device without a display, and the device must be reverted to standard Ethernet operation.
The IP configuration has been lost or is unknown and must be restored to default settings.
In such cases, performing a factory reset is required. As the device is not equipped with a physical push button, the procedures described below must be followed to restore the factory settings.
Step 1. Device is powered with 6V +/-0,5V at startup for about 30s
Step 2. Recovery Mode is indicated by a left-to-right running light sequence on the port LEDs, which are illuminated in red.
Step 3. Device is available at fixed IP Settings
IP: 192.168.1.1
SubNetMask: 255.255.255.0
and the Webserver provides exactly one page showing the factory reset option. Open a web-browser and type 192.168.1.1
Although Web UI text advises to use an adjustable power supply, a fixed 6 Volt and another power supply with 24 Volt are also viable way: “1. Increase the supply voltage…” is not required, just skip it and jump next step.
Step 4. Clicking on Factory Reset will open a dialog if a factory reset is really requested
Step 5. After acknowledge, factory reset is executed and the device executes a reboot.
Caution
All data will be lost
All settings and configurations will be set to its factory default values.
Step 6. After the reboot the device can be powered again with nominal voltage (24 Volt) and restarted by a power cycle.
Step 7. Device is now operating with IP address 192.168.1.1 with autodetect mode.

The product may only be cleaned when switched off.
Note
Only for BNI XG5-508-0B5-P067:
The product can be cleaned in a washdown process and is resistant to numerous alkaline, neutral and acidic cleaning media based on peroxyacids and amines with and without chlorine for the food and beverage industry.
For further information, see ECOLAB certificate at www.balluff.com on the product page.
Maintenance
The product is maintenance-free.
Depending on the operating conditions, it may be necessary to regularly check and, if necessary, retighten the tightening torques of the plugs and caps to maintain the protection classes (see Electrical connection).
